The slope-intercept form of the equation of the line described is y + 2x = 4.
What are parallel lines?
Lines in a plane that are consistently spaced apart are known as parallel lines. Parallel lines don't cross each other. Perpendicular lines are those that cross at a straight angle of 90 degrees.
Given:
The line is parallel y = -2x - 5
Therefore they have equal slope
From the equation y = -2x - 5
the slope m is -2
Given point = (4,-4)
Therefore the slope-intercept form
y - y1 = m ( x - x1 )
=> y + 4 = -2 ( x - 4)
=> y + 2x = 4
